Overview
Key facts:
- Aligned with certification requirements in the State of Ohio and with the national certification board, the International Certification and Reciprocity Consortium (IC & RC), this certificate prepares educators, clinical practitioners, criminal justice majors and other service professionals to provide community-based interventions designed to reduce substance abuse and related problematic behaviors.
- Courses at the University of Cincinnati are taught online by faculty in the School of Human Services and select adjuncts working in the field of Substance Abuse Prevention. Several credits can also apply toward a master's degree in public health.
Programme Structure
Courses include
- Substance Abuse Prevention
- Drugs and Behavior
- Evidence-Based Practices in Child and Adolescent Substance Abuse Prevention
- Personal Health
- Program Planning, Implementation and Evaluation
- Risk Reduction & Disease Prevention in Public Health Education

Other requirements
General requirements
- This program is open to all students with a high school diploma or GED and the desire to succeed in college. Although admission is open, students accepted into the program must meet the academic standards of the program to advance to upper levels of study.
- Current University of Cincinnati students should maintain a minimum 2.0 GPA with UC before applying and continuing in the program. Simply apply for the certificate and register for the appropriate classes.
